We now carry the Kinnettic Kreations Plug-and-Play Fuel Pump Rewire Harness for the 95-05 Neon (including Neon SRT-4), and 01-10 PT Cruiser (including PT Cruiser GT).

This harness plugs into fuel pump connector on the factory wiring harness and the factory fuel pump connector on the canister. 10-gauge power wiring runs to the alternator and relay, which is controlled by a stock relay via the fuel pump connector.

It is ideal for aftermarket fuel pumps, or applications where the fuel pressure is turned up on the stock pump, causing higher current demands. The harness includes a 30-Amp fuse in sealed fuse box, and is ready to go. No splices, cuts, crimps, or soldering required for installation!

    Let's say I didn't want to run a spoolboy mod and used this with the walbro 255 and a 58psi regulator will this help increase my fuel output
    1 Answer
    • Customer Service Rep

      This kit increases the voltage going to the fuel pump from about 12-13 volts to about 15-16 volts. This in turn increases the fuel pump output. This is ideal for people that want to increase the max output of their injectors and not have to buy larger injectors, or for anyone wanting to increase output regardless of size of injectors.

    hi, i want to know if you have to install the power wire to the alternator or can you connect it directly to the battery cause for my car i relocated the battery to the trunk and i find it easier to connect it there and not have to run it all the way under the car.
    1 Answer
    • Customer Service Rep

      The output from the alternator is much higher than from the battery, that's why this rewire goes from the alternator to the fuel pump. There would be no point in you going from the battery as that would be just about the same voltage output you have now going to your fuel pump. The point of this kit is to get higher voltage from alternator, therefore putting out more volume of fuel to your motor.

    Is this something you would have to drop the fuel tank for or can you get to the connections while keeping the gas tank in place?
    1 Answer
    • Customer Service Rep

      No, the fuel pump does not need to be removed to install this. You can install everything underneath the car, this is all plug and play except for the one terminal that needs to be connected to the alternator. Oh, and securing the harness with zip ties.

    Does this replace the original wiring from he fuse box or does it add to it ?
    1 Answer
    • Customer Service Rep

      This kit is designed to run wiring from the alternator to the fuel pump and bypass the oem fuel pump wiring. You can leave your OEM fuel pump wiring in place and use this kit.

    Will this work if I'm going to use external Bosch 044 pump
    1 Answer
    • Customer Service Rep

      The benefit of this rewire harness is that it has the OEM plug and play connectors. This makes it super easy to connect to the oem wiring and to the fuel pump assembly. If you have an external fuel pump, you could use this, but you'd have to cut off the connectors and hardwire it to your external pump.
